Minnesota Twins 2, Milwaukee Brewers 6

Minnesota Twins ab   r   h rbi
Knoblauch 2b 4 2 2 0
Becker cf 4 0 0 0
Molitor dh 4 0 1 0
Myers c 4 0 1 1
Coomer 3b 4 0 1 0
Stahoviak 1b 4 0 0 0
Cordova lf 3 0 0 0
Lawton rf 3 0 0 0
Meares ss 3 0 0 0
Hawkins p 0 0 0 0
  Swindell p 0 0 0 0
  Trombley p 0 0 0 0
  Guardado p 0 0 0 0
  Aguilera p 0 0 0 0
Totals 33 2 5 1
Milwaukee Brewers ab   r   h rbi
Huson 2b 3 1 2 0
  Loretta 2b 1 0 0 0
Burnitz rf 3 1 1 1
Cirillo 3b 4 1 1 1
Nilsson 1b 3 1 1 1
  Unroe 1b 0 0 0 0
Newfield dh 4 1 2 1
Valentin ss 3 0 1 1
Voigt lf 4 0 0 0
Williams cf 4 0 2 0
Matheny c 4 1 1 1
McDonald p 0 0 0 0
  Fetters p 0 0 0 0
  Wickman p 0 0 0 0
  Jones p 0 0 0 0
Totals 33 6 11 6
Minnesota 100 001 000251
Milwaukee 005 100 00x6111
  Minnesota Twins IP H R ER BB SO
Hawkins  L (1-4) 3.0 7 6 6 4 3
  Swindell   2.0 0 0 0 0 1
  Trombley   1.0 2 0 0 0 0
  Guardado   1.0 1 0 0 0 0
  Aguilera   1.0 1 0 0 0 1

  Milwaukee Brewers IP H R ER BB SO
McDonald  W (7-6) 6.0 3 2 2 0 4
  Fetters   1.0 1 0 0 0 0
  Wickman   1.0 0 0 0 0 0
  Jones   1.0 1 0 0 0 0

  E–Lawton (3), Valentin (11).  DP–Minnesota 1.  2B–Minnesota Knoblauch (15,off McDonald); Myers (9,off McDonald), Milwaukee Nilsson (19,off Hawkins); Newfield (7,off Hawkins); Valentin (9,off Hawkins).  3B–Minnesota Knoblauch (5,off McDonald), Milwaukee Burnitz (5,off Hawkins).  HR–Milwaukee Matheny (3,4th inning off Hawkins 0 on, 0 out).  SB–Knoblauch (34,3rd base off McDonald/Matheny); Huson (1,2nd base off Swindell/Myers).  WP–McDonald (3).  U-HP–Larry Young, 1B–Brian O'Nora, 2B–Dale Ford, 3B–Mike Reilly.  T–2:37.  A–22,183.
